Mohamed Yousuf Naghi Motors and alfanar Collaborate to Offer Seamless Home EV Charging Solutions Across Saudi Arabia

Mohamed Yousuf Naghi Motors and alfanar Collaborate to Offer Seamless Home EV Charging Solutions Across Saudi Arabia

A strategic partnership between the official Jaguar Land Rover retailer and a leading energy solution provider aims to support electric vehicle adoption in the Kingdom.
As the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ia accelerates its transition towards electrified mobility, Mohamed Yousuf Naghi Motors (MYNM), the authorized distributor of Jaguar Land Rover in Saudi Arabia, has announced a partnership with alfanar, one of the nation’s top providers of innovative energy solutions.

This alliance marks a significant step forward for MYNM as it seeks to bolster support for electric vehicle (EV) customers across the country.

The partnership underscores the growing importance of EVs in Saudi Arabia's transportation sector and highlights the strategic role that both companies play in driving sustainable mobility within the nation.

Both MYNM and alfanar are distinguished by their commitment to quality, innovation, and national expertise, making their collaboration a natural fit for addressing the challenges associated with the rising demand for clean energy solutions.

Under this agreement, every new EV or Plug-in Hybrid Electric Vehicle (PHEV) purchased from Jaguar Land Rover will come equipped with an alfaCharge 22 kW AC home charging solution provided by alfanar.

The offering includes professional installation, warranty coverage, and after-sales support, ensuring a comprehensive and seamless home charging experience for customers.

The implementation of this partnership has been the result of six months of rigorous technical collaboration between MYNM and alfanar, aimed at integrating alfaCharge systems with current and future electric models from Jaguar Land Rover.

Compatibility testing was conducted to ensure a reliable and consistent charging process that meets the high standards both brands are renowned for.

The comprehensive package offered to EV owners includes a complimentary alfaCharge Home Charger, complete with a full 2-year warranty.

Certified alfanar technicians will manage the installation process, from site surveying to fitting the charger within the home, ensuring safety and a custom fit.

Added benefits include dedicated 24/7 after-sales support provided jointly by Jaguar Land Rover, MYNM, and alfanar’s customer service teams.

This support encompasses EV consultations on charging routines, energy efficiency, and vehicle care—fostering an individualized experience for each client.
